A Possible Use of Fiber-Optic Ring Resonator as a Nano-Scale Optical Sensor for Detection of Physical Quantities

Abstract:

This paper presents a proposed fiber-optic ring resonator with a resonance loop made of a conventional single-mode optical fiber as a nano-scale sensor for measurement of physical quantities, such as pressure and temperature. The operational theory of the resonator as an optical sensor is presented, where the effects of characteristic parameters of the resonator on the sensor response is investigated. It is shown that the behavior of sensor response with respect to some particular physical quantities is linear and is capable of detecting measurand variations of the order of 100 nanometers. The proposed sensor is suitable for design of hydrophones used in submarine communications.
